  1. 18 de fev. de 2024 · 4. Take advantage of Korea’s world-class public transportation. Korea’s subways, trains and buses are clean, convenient and efficient. It can sometimes seem like a new station is added to the Seoul metro every month, and the rail and intercity bus networks will take you to every corner of the country.

    An independent kingdom for much of its history, the southern half of the Korean Peninsula set up a democratic government after World War II. After fending off a North Korean invasion in 1950, South Korea achieved rapid economic growth and today is a fully functioning modern democracy.
